About Parole Examiner Lee
Parole Examiner Lee is a South Korean legal crime thriller that aired on tvN from November 18 to December 24, 2024, running for twelve episodes across the Monday and Tuesday timeslot and streaming internationally on Viki. Directed by Yoon Sang-ho and written by Park Chi-hyung, the series follows Lee Han-shin, a former corrections officer who retrains as a lawyer and takes a post on a parole review board. The premise turns an ordinarily quiet bureaucratic role into a battleground, asking what happens when the people deciding which prisoners walk free are themselves targets of money, influence, and intimidation.
Lee Han-shin does not pursue the job for its prestige. He is driven by a need to clear the name of a mentor he believes was framed, and his investigation steers him toward a powerful family business empire whose reach extends into the justice system. To make progress he forms an unlikely alliance with Ahn Seo-yoon, a blunt and determined detective carrying her own grief, and Choi Hwa-ran, a moneylender whose hard exterior hides a more principled streak. The three approach the same corruption from different angles, and the show mines both tension and dark humor from how poorly their methods mix.
Across its compact run the series leans on procedural beats, courtroom and hearing-room maneuvering, and a slow-burn conspiracy that ties several characters back to a single act of violence. Reviewers framed it as a star vehicle marking Go Soo's return to a leading television role, alongside a notable dramatic turn from Kwon Yu-ri. The result is a contained genre piece about institutional rot and the narrow space ordinary officials have to push back against the well-connected and the wealthy.
